How much is a round-trip flight from Mexico City to Raleigh?

What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Mexico City to Raleigh?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Mexico City to Raleigh cl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

For Mexico City to Raleigh, Wednesday is the cheapest day to fly on average and Saturday is the most expensive. Flying from Raleigh back to Mexico City, the best deals are generally found on Wednesday, with Tuesday being the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Mexico City to Raleigh?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Mexico City to Raleigh,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Mexico City to Raleigh is February, where tickets cost $473 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and July,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$594 and $587 respectively.

Can I save money by flying with a layover from Mexico City to Raleigh?

The average round-trip price for all non-stop flights, flights with one layover, and flights with two layovers for the route found by users searching on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.

Yes, flying with a layover may cost you more time, but you can also save money on the route, with a 2 stops layover the cheapest option at $632 on average.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Mexico City to Raleigh?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Mexico City to Raleigh,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Mexico City to Raleigh, you should book around 3 weeks before departure, which saves you about 27%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 21 weeks before departure.

FAQs for booking flights from Mexico City to Raleigh

  • What is the cheapest flight from Mexico City to Raleigh?

    In the last 3 days, the lowest price for a flight from Mexico City to Raleigh was $173 for a one-way ticket and $336 for a round-trip.

  • Do I need a passport to fly between Mexico City and Raleigh?

    Yes, you'll most likely have to show a valid passport before boarding the plane in Mexico City and on arrival in Raleigh.

  • Which airports will I be using when flying from Mexico City to Raleigh?

    Mexico City and Raleigh are both served by 1 main airport. You will leave Mexico City from Mexico City Benito Juarez and will be arriving at Raleigh-Durham.

  • Which airlines offer Wi-Fi service onboard planes from Mexico City to Raleigh?

    Delta, American Airlines, Aeromexico, and Korean Air offer inflight Wi-Fi service on the Mexico City to Raleigh flight route.

  • Which aircraft models fly most regularly from Mexico City to Raleigh?

    The Embraer 190 is the aircraft model that flies most regularly on the Mexico City to Raleigh flight route.

  • Which airline alliances offer flights from Mexico City to Raleigh?

    SkyTeam is the only airline alliance operating flights between Mexico City and Raleigh.

  • On which days can I fly direct from Mexico City to Raleigh?

    There are nonstop flights from Mexico City to Raleigh on a daily basis.
